Transaction 5589502ed3211a36309984a9f0468f61f576a1e21531b6b044404d0096acb533
1 Input
1 Output
-
5589502ed3211a36309984a9f0468f61f576a1e21531b6b044404d0096acb533:0
- value
- 500942
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c77c95ea097dda071d6fa50624987d03a7ac3a8e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KBniXxExijBSRWeB3YBsAMubCkUCw4VWd